Continuing care retirement communities can meet the needs of many older people's needs. These communities, known alternately as the assisted living community offering both residential and health services that can effectively meet the needs of many seniors. Approximately 250,000 people live in this retirement community, and the number of installations is expected tomore than double over the next ten years. On one of these centers a person buys a contract for the care, services include accommodation, meals, equipment, home care and medical assistance.
Home Health Care is a further option. Many hospitals and health centers to provide home health services. In some communities, foster care homes are available, where an elderly person can live with a family and enjoy all the benefits of a home environment, while at the same time receiving the social and physical support they need. Nutrition are widely available in most communities in the United States. Meals on Wheels provides hot meals for the elderly in their homes, sparing them the effort required for some shopping and cooking for themselves. The program receives some public funds and therefore the cost of meals is very small. SimilarMeals on Wheels are offered by voluntary groups, churches, and synagogues, particularly in large cities.
